4. Hara Mung Mewa at Royal Vega, ITC Grand Chola, Chennai

Royal Vega is known for serving delectable vegetarian dishes. Chef Manjit Gill, brings in the unique combination condiments, vegetables and lentils in the cuisine served here. The hara mung mewa is a must try, which is a mung dish cooked in buttermilk, with mangoes, pop lotus seeds and nuts. Though seasonal, you can also try the ayurvedic menu. 5. Chilean Spare Ribs with Meetha Achar at Indian Accent, The Manor, Delhi

It a chance to experience the Chef’s experiments, who brings in a range of dishes prepared using global ingredients following an Indian style of cooking. The meetha achaar chilean spare ribs, the signature dish, is a must try. Tandoori bacon prawns, rice crusted john dory moilee and warm doda burfi treacle tart are other delightful dishes that are worth trying.
